勵志

勵志人生知識庫

place方法

place() 方法是用於將控制項放置在容器(如視窗)中的一種方式。它的語法格式為 place(options, ...),其中可以包含多種參數來指定控制項的位置和大小。以下是一些主要的參數選項:

anchor:定義控制項在窗體或視窗內的方位,可以是 N、NE、E、SE、S、SW、W、NW 或 CENTER。默認值是 NW,表示在左上角方位。

bordermode:定義控制項的坐標是否要考慮邊界的寬度。可以是 OUTSIDE 或 INSIDE,默認值是 INSIDE。

heightwidth:分別定義控制項的高度和寬度,單位是像素。

in_relheightrelwidth、relx、rely:這些參數與參考控制項的位置和大小有關,用於定義控制項相對於參考控制項的具體位置和大小。

xy:定義控制項的絕對水平位置和垂直位置,單位是像素。默認值分別是 0,表示控制項左上角的默認位置。

使用 place() 方法時,視窗將不會自動重設大小,而是使用默認的大小顯示。此外,place() 方法的參數可以直接設定視窗組件的左上方位置,單位是像素,其中視窗顯示器的左上角是 (x=0, y=0),X 是向右遞增,Y 是向下遞增。

需要注意的是,place() 方法並不是英語中 "place" 的動詞或副詞意思,它是一個特定於編程語境中的方法名稱。在英語中,"place" 有多種意思,包括名詞 "地方"、動詞 "放置" 等。